Gather Your Keto-Friendly Ingredients
To create a delicious keto chicken enchilada casserole, you'll need a selection of wholesome ingredients that align with the low carb diet. Key components include shredded chicken, low carb tortillas, and an assortment of spices for that authentic Mexican flavor. For those looking to keep their meals gluten-free, make sure to opt for certified gluten-free enchilada sauce as well.
Here’s a basic list of ingredients to get you started:
- Shredded chicken (rotisserie chicken works well)
- Low carb tortillas
- Cheese (preferably a combination of cheddar and mozzarella)
- Enchilada sauce (store-bought or homemade)
- Spices (cumin, chili powder, garlic powder)
- Fresh cilantro for garnish

Prepare Your Chicken Enchilada Filling
The filling is arguably the heart of your keto chicken enchilada casserole, and making it flavorful is crucial. Start by shredding your cooked chicken into small pieces. In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ken with your enchilada sauce and spices. This mixture should be both savory and zesty.
Here are a few tips to elevate your filling:
1. Incorporate diced bell peppers and onions for a veggie boost and added texture.
2. Consider adding jalapeños for a spicy kick if you enjoy bold flavors.
3. Mix in some black beans—but be mindful of the carb count if you're tracking your macro intake.
Once you've combined all your filling ingredients, it's time to assemble your casserole. Layering the ingredients thoughtfully will ensure each bite is packed with flavor and satisfaction.
Layering the Casserole for Maximum Flavor
Assembling your keto chicken enchilada casserole is where all your hard work comes together.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a greased baking dish, spread a thin layer of enchilada sauce at the bottom to prevent sticking.
Here’s how to layer effectively:
1. Start by placing a layer of low carb tortillas over the sauce.
2. Spread half of the seasoned chicken mixture evenly over the tortillas.
3. Sprinkle a generous amount of cheese on top.
4. Repeat this process with another layer of tortillas, followed by the remaining chicken mixture and cheese.
For the final touch, drizzle additional enchilada sauce over the top layer of cheese. This will help achieve a beautiful, bubbly, and golden finish during baking. Don't skimp on the cheese—the melty goodness is what makes cheesy chicken enchiladas truly irresistible.
Bake to Perfection
Once your casserole is assembled, cover it with aluminum foil to prevent over-browning. Place it in the preheated oven and bake for approximately 25-30 minutes. After this time, remove the foil and continue baking for an additional 10-15 minutes or until the cheese is bubbly and golden.
To ensure your casserole is cooked through, you can insert a knife or a toothpick into the center—if it comes out clean, you’re ready to serve! Meal Prep and Storage Tips
One of the most attractive aspects of keto chicken enchilada casserole is its meal prep potential. This savory chicken dish can easily be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ator for busy weeknight dinners. Simply prepare the casserole, allow it to cool, cover it tightly, and refrigerate. When you're ready, pop it in the oven to reheat.
For longer storage, consider freezing portions of the casserole. After baking, let the dish cool completely, then wrap it securely in foil. This ensures you have a delicious and satisfying meal ready to go whenever your schedule gets hectic.
